Thanks a lot guys! Chimp should suffice for the job. A couple questions:

The hard drive that I'm upgrading to should be IDE ATA right? Also, I remember when reading some tutorials that if your drive is over 137 or something like that GB then you have to do something special to make the xbox able to use all of that. Is that neccessary with Chimp, or can I install a 500GB hard drive with Chimp the same way that I'd install an 80GB hard drive with Chimp?

Yes, it should be IDE ATA ideally but SATA is possible with a suitable adapter. Plenty of info here about that if you look for it.

You're right, you can't just install a 500GB HDD in exactly the same way as an 80GB. Anything larger than 137GB needs additional partitioning. I've not used Chimp2618 on anything larger than 120GB myself but if you read that mini-tutorial from kodec I pointed out to you he was using it for a 500GB HDD too.

The pictured molex splitter looks to me like its a FEMALE to 2xMALE which is correct but that means the description of it being 2F > 1M is wrong.

Also, for obvious reasons, the MALE and FEMALE connectors should be of the same size ie. 5.25. The MALE 3.5 plugs therefore appear to be wrong for this purpose too.

What you'd get if you ordered, who knows?

You need a FEMALE (5.25) to 2 x MALE (5.25) cable which the site you provided a link to does have: Molex > product ID 1313. But again there is a problem with the gender designation. The picture shows 1F 5.25 to 2M 5.25 (correct) but the description reverses the genders.

I'd guess the description was wrong and the picture was right but you'd need to check with them before ordering to be certain.

Anything larger than 137GB needs additional partitioning.

Not true. The point at which you need to use different tools is when any single partition is larger than 256GB. However, Chimp 2168 already supports large drives.
